dc.description.abstractObjective. The purpose of the study was to examine predictors of change in body weight and composition among freshmen during an academic year. Research methods and procedure. Twenty-nine freshmen, 16 females (58.2+/-10.4 kg; BMI 21.2+/-2.9 kg/m2) and 13 males (74.6+/-11.9 kg; BMI 23.2+/-2.8 kg/m2) completed the study. Body weight and composition (DEXA), waist circumference (WC), energy intake (7-day food diary) and activity-related energy expenditure (accelerometry) were measured in September, December and March. The TFEQ and VO2peak were assessed at baseline. Results. Significant increases in body weight (1.9+/-2.0 kg, P<0.05), BMI (0.6+/-0.7 kg/m2, P<0.05), WC (2.7+/-3.0 cm, P<0.05), % body fat (BF) (3.1+/-2.3%, P<0.01) and fat mass (2.6+/-1.8 kg, P<0.01) were noted in males, especially over the 1 st semester. No significant changes were observed in females. Correlations with females and males pooled together showed that over the academic year, baseline % body fat was associated with changes in weight and %BF ( r=-0.53, P<0.01; r=-0.41, P<0.05, respectively). Baseline %BF predicted 27% (P<0.05) of the change in weight. Baseline alcohol intake was related with changes in WC (r=0.45, P<0.05) and %BF ( r=0.58, P<0.01). It explained 34% (P <0.01) and 17% (P<0.05) of the changes respectively. The change in weight and %BF were also associated with baseline VO2peak (r=0.51, P<0.01; r=0.48, P<0.01; respectively). Dietary restraint also effected the change in % body fat (r=-0.43, P<0.05). Discussion. Males, leaner freshmen, physically fit freshmen experienced greater increases in body weight, adiposity and abdominal fat. The best predictor of change in BF was baseline alcohol intake.
